Output 2c3ba1f9269dffd7afb8cbfb1db9434a8334709ee656fd5e0b3cd279321d8800:1

value
43955138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c27dcf9074de7d69c8a660bb76560faeea8c4f90 OP_EQUAL
address
3KRPjFEy28o6SKonfVw9xmPLzBrRH1CYU4
transaction
2c3ba1f9269dffd7afb8cbfb1db9434a8334709ee656fd5e0b3cd279321d8800
spent
true